  Brentwood
Located next to the village of Mill Bay, on the east coast of Vancouver Island, 40km north of Victoria, the capital city of British Columbia, Canada, Brentwood College is an hour's drive from four major ferry terminals and the Victoria International Airport.

Getting Here
To get to the Brentwood campus, you must first come to Vancouver Island, either by ferry or by air. Ferries run regularly between Tsawwassen (Greater Vancouver) and Swartz Bay (Victoria), between Horseshoe Bay (West Vancouver) and Departure Bay (Nanaimo), and between Seattle and the Victoria Inner Harbour. By air, you can fly into the Victoria International Airport or by helicopter or seaplane into the Victoria Inner Harbour. By prior arrangement with the school, you may also land a chartered or private seaplane, or moor a private boat at the Brentwood College dock.

  Vancouver Lake - Northwest Junior Regionals
Vancouver Lake Park

6801 NW Lower River Road
Vancouver WA 98660
This regional park is located on west shore of Vancouver Lake. The 234-acre park stretches for 2.5 miles along the lake, with thirty-five devloped acres. Enjoying picnicking, play equipment, windsurfing, and sand volleyball number among the activities that can be experienced here. Recreation facilities are concentrated in the central section of the park. Swimming is allowed in a cordoned water contact area with a sand beach, but NO lifeguards are on duty. Vancouver Lake is the site of many college and professional rowing (sculling) competitions during the year. The lake is great for beginning windsurfing, kayaking and canoeing. There are views of Mt. Hood, Mt. Adams and Mt. St. Helens. The park is also a wetlands haven for wildlife and migratory waterfowl. A 2.5-mile multi-use trail connects Vancouver Lake Park to Frenchman’s Bar Riverfront Park.
